  • To enhance the entire network lifetime of wireless sensor network, this paper puts forward a new transmission mechanism by redundant nodes basing on the characters that the sensor nodes are tiny and energy-limited. The method builds an redundant nodes tree as the transmission agents to realize the information exchange between the clusters and base-station so that the energy consumption of normal nodes and clusters heads can be decreased. The simulation results show that the mechanism can improve the lifetime of effective wireless sensor nodes largely under the condition that the nodes are relative dense and the redundant nodes exist.
